Director of Accounting & Financial Reporting

Auxiliaries Administration - Pennsylvania-Pittsburgh - (25006323)

The Office of Business, Hospitality and Auxiliary Services (BHAS) leads the University's foundational business services and is one of the many units under Finance and Operations. BHAS performs critical services to ensure our students, staff, faculty, and visitors have an exceptional experience on campus, including:

  • All residence halls and University-owned leased apartments
  • 36 dining concepts across campus
  • Hospitality services, including camps and conferences, the University Club, and Heinz Memorial Chapel
  • University Logistics, including student and campus mail, surplus property, campus printing, and moving services
  • Campus Mobility, including parking lots and garages, campus shuttles, and commuting opportunities
  • Panther Central – the University’s one-stop shop for all campus needs including ID cards
  • Campus retail operations, including three on-campus stores - The University Store on Fifth, Maggie & Stella's Cards & Gifts, and The Pitt Shop

Job Summary

Oversees financial and budgeting operations as well as financial reporting to ensure compliance of all programs, activities, and reports with policies, procedures, and regulations. Manages budgets: reporting, fund allocation, and modifications. Facilitates goals and subsequent strategies. Implements financial systems and software upgrades.


Essential Functions
  • Manages and oversees the facilitation, creation, and monitoring of the Responsibility Center’s annual budget performance
  • Maintains, submits, and reconciles the RC’s Capital Budget/Reserve accounts on a monthly and annual basis
  • Works closely with the University’s senior leadership team to provide short and long-term financial projections, along with communicating how they correlate with our overall mission/goals
  • Oversees and directly leads the BHAS Accounting & Finance team which is responsible for all financial functions across 100+ department accounts
  • Responsible for creating and assessing complex financial models and ROI calculations for large scale projects and acquisitions.
  • Serves as key administrator/liaison with the CFO’s Office and business partners across the University (Real Estate, Student Affairs, Facilities Management, Planning Design & Construction, and more)
  • Supervises staff which includes hiring, performance reviews, and documenting disciplinary actions and other human resource administration; manages work schedules and approves timecards; provides professional development opportunities; distributes and reviews work.
  • Establishes goals and develops implementation strategies; advises on the implementation of new programs, initiatives, and special projects that support goals and strategic plans.
  • Formulates, implements, and improves policies and procedures; educates and advises on the interpretation of fiscal regulations.
  • Researches, analyzes, and makes recommendations related to revenue generation.
  • Oversees the coordination and scheduling of audits.
  • Reports directly to the Vice Chancellor for Business Services
